3333
3333 is a odd composite number that follows 3332 and precedes 3334. It is composed of 8 distinct factors: 1, 3, 11, 33, 101, 303, 1111, 3333. Its prime factorization can be written as 3 × 11 × 101. 3333 is classified as a deficient number based on the sum of its proper divisors. In computer science, 3333 is represented as 110100000101 in binary and D05 in hexadecimal. Historically, it is written as MMMCCCXXXIII in Roman numerals.

How 3333 breaks down
3333 carries 8 distinct factors and a digit signature of 12 (3 as the digital root). The deficient classification indicates that its proper divisors sum to 1563, which stays below the number, offering a quick glimpse into its abundance profile.
Numeral conversions provide additional context: the binary form 110100000101 supports bitwise reasoning, hexadecimal D05 aligns with computing notation, and the Roman numeral MMMCCCXXXIII keeps the encyclopedic tradition alive.
